Actor and singer Show Lo He recently spoke on a talk show about suffering from “smile depression,” a condition in which inner sadness hides behind a cheerful exterior.

During a routine EEG test, doctors found abnormal brain activity, diagnosing him with a tendency towards severe depression. Shocked by the results, Show Lo she admitted that she often pretends to be strong for her mother, who has battled Alzheimer’s disease for more than a decade.

Two years ago, Show Lo she drafted a will due to her health problems, the pressure of caring for her mother and the stress of online harassment. Reports suggest that he left his fortune to his mother, transferred his streetwear brand to his representative, and may have adopted the representative’s two children.

Since I retired from show business, Show Lo he led a private life, focusing on his mother’s care, travel and care. He recently authored a book titled “You Can Laugh at Me, But Don’t Laugh at My Stage,” reflecting on his life and career.

Show Lo debuted in 1996 and rose to fame with roles in Butterfly lovers, Journey to the West: Conquering the DemonsAND The Siren. In addition to acting, he is also a singer, MC and judge on music shows.

His career faced turmoil in 2020 after allegations of infidelity by an ex-girlfriend surfaced, forcing him away from the entertainment scene. Since then he has rarely appeared at public events.
